After graduating from Brandon High School, Reed attended the University of Mississippi (Ole Miss) on scholarship studying political science with an emphasis in criminal justice programs. Initially, he planned to join either the FBI and/or the United States Marine Corps. These plans changed when he met his to-be wife, the former Dee Dee Burt, and was offered another generous scholarship to continue his studies at the University of Mississippi School of Law.
While in law school Reed made good grades and graduated at the top of his class. By this time he had both a wife and son to support so God’s blessings were particularly bountiful when he was offered a good job with a reputable insurance defense law firm which had an office in Oxford, a wonderful place to live.
After several years, Reed joined his supervising attorneys in forming what is today Freeland Martz, PLLC. During this period Reed and his wife had more children and adopted two others. Reed and Dee Dee have five children (Gabriel, Margaret, Jonathan, Anna, and Claire), all of whom are homeschooled by a mother with the patience of a saint. They also have a beloved standard poodle, Ollie, and only half-jokingly question the need for any other breed.
In his free time Reed enjoys distance running and outdoor sports including camping, hunting, and shooting. Due to his passion and years of study Reed is regarded by many to be the foremost expert on Mississippi gun rights and 2nd Amendment issues. He is actively involved in several community and faith-based organizations. Reed and his family are members of Grace Bible Church of Oxford.
